Dactylitis is an indicator of a more severe phenotype independently associated with greater SJC, CRP, ultrasound synovitis and erosive damage in DMARD-naive early psoriatic arthritis.

Sayam R DubashOras A AlabasXabier MichelenaLeticia Garcia-MontoyaRichard J WakefieldPhilip S HelliwellPaul EmeryDennis G McGonagleAi Lyn TanHelena Marzo-Ortega
Published in: Annals of the rheumatic diseases (2021)
Dactylitis signifies a more severe disease phenotype independently associated with an increased disease burden with greater SJC, CRP, US-detected synovitis and bone erosions in DMARD-naive early PsA and may be a useful discriminator for early risk stratification.
